Woven Vine and Roses quilt - Part 2



Woven Vine & Roses



It officially done!   We slept under our new quilt last Sunday night.   We even treated ourselves to new sheets!!!!  We both had a great sleep and I am sure it was the quilt....not the super busy weekend we had.  I mentioned in the last post that the quilt was done.   I lied.  I still had the binding to hand sew.  I finished on Sunday afternoon, while I was curled up on the couch and watching a movie.

The back required over 9 meters of fabric, and of course I only had about 8 1/2 meters.  So we added leftover blocks to the back.  Special thanks to my Mum who cut and sewed the back together for me.  For some reason, I don't like the preparing the quilt backs.

I hauled the quilt off the bed on Monday night and took it down to church with us..  We grabbed a couple of volunteers from our Bible Study group to stand on chairs so I could get a picture of the whole thing.  The last measurement was 105" square.  I think this may be the largest quilt I have finished.
